Giới thiệu
Kiến trúc doanh nghiệp (EA) là một lĩnh vực quan trọng giúp các tổ chức đồng bộ hóa chiến lược kinh doanh với cơ sở hạ tầng CNTT của mình. Hai khung tham chiếu nổi bật trong lĩnh vực này là ArchiMate, một ngôn ngữ mô hình hóa, và TOGAF (Khung kiến trúc của Tổ chức Mở), bao gồm Phương pháp Phát triển Kiến trúc (ADM). Hướng dẫn này khám phá cách ArchiMate tích hợp với TOGAF ADM, cung cấp một ngôn ngữ mô hình hóa đồ họa chuẩn hóa, bổ trợ và nâng cao quy trình phát triển kiến trúc có cấu trúc được định nghĩa bởi TOGAF ADM.
ArchiMate tích hợp với TOGAF ADM như thế nào

Phân tích các khái niệm ArchiMate với các giai đoạn ADM
Mỗi giai đoạn của TOGAF ADM tương ứng với các lớp và khái niệm ArchiMate cụ thể, cho phép các kiến trúc sư tạo ra các mô hình trực quan trực tiếp thể hiện các sản phẩm kiến trúc yêu cầu bởi ADM:

Giai đoạn chuẩn bị và tầm nhìn kiến trúc (Giai đoạn A)
Sử dụng phần ArchiMatePhần động lực (ví dụ: các bên liên quan, động lực, mục tiêu, yêu cầu) để mô hình hóa tầm nhìn, động lực và các mục tiêu cấp cao của kiến trúc.
Ví dụ:
- Các bên liên quan: Xác định các bên liên quan chính như các giám đốc kinh doanh, quản lý CNTT và người dùng cuối.
- Động lực: Xác định các động lực kinh doanh như cạnh tranh thị trường, tuân thủ quy định và tiến bộ công nghệ.
- Mục tiêu: Thiết lập các mục tiêu cấp cao như cải thiện sự hài lòng của khách hàng, tăng hiệu quả hoạt động và giảm chi phí.
- Yêu cầu: Ghi chép các yêu cầu cụ thể như khả năng mở rộng hệ thống, bảo mật dữ liệu và giao diện thân thiện với người dùng.
Kiến trúc kinh doanh (Giai đoạn B)
Mô hình hóa các tác nhân kinh doanh, vai trò, quy trình, chức năng và dịch vụ bằng ArchiMateLớp kinh doanh, ghi nhận cả hành vi và cấu trúc.
Ví dụ:
- Các tác nhân kinh doanh: Xác định các vai trò như Khách hàng, Đại diện bán hàng và Hỗ trợ CNTT.
- Các quy trình kinh doanh: Xác định các quy trình như Xử lý đơn hàng, Hỗ trợ khách hàng và Quản lý hàng tồn kho.
- Các chức năng kinh doanh: Xác định các chức năng như Tiếp thị, Tài chính và Nhân sự.
- Dịch vụ kinh doanh: Các dịch vụ tài liệu như Quản lý quan hệ khách hàng (CRM), Lập kế hoạch nguồn lực doanh nghiệp (ERP) và Quản lý chuỗi cung ứng (SCM).
Kiến trúc hệ thống thông tin (Giai đoạn C)
Biểu diễn các thành phần ứng dụng, dịch vụ, giao diện và luồng dữ liệu trongLớp ứng dụng.
Ví dụ:
- Các thành phần ứng dụng: Xác định các thành phần như Hệ thống CRM, Hệ thống ERP và Kho dữ liệu.
- Các dịch vụ ứng dụng: Xác định các dịch vụ như Quản lý dữ liệu khách hàng, Xử lý đơn hàng và Báo cáo.
- Giao diện: Tài liệu hóa các giao diện như Cổng API, Dịch vụ web và Hàng đợi tin nhắn.
- Luồng dữ liệu: Xác định luồng dữ liệu giữa các thành phần ứng dụng và dịch vụ.
Kiến trúc công nghệ (Giai đoạn D)
Sử dụngLớp công nghệ để mô hình hóa các nút, thiết bị, hạ tầng và các dịch vụ công nghệ.
Ví dụ:
- Các nút: Xác định các nút như Máy chủ, Máy trạm và Thiết bị di động.
- Thiết bị: Tài liệu hóa các thiết bị như Bộ định tuyến, Bộ chuyển mạch và Tường lửa.
- Hạ tầng: Xác định các thành phần hạ tầng như Trung tâm dữ liệu, Dịch vụ đám mây và Hạ tầng mạng.
- Các dịch vụ công nghệ: Xác định các dịch vụ như Ảo hóa, Lưu trữ và Sao lưu.
Cơ hội và giải pháp (Giai đoạn E)
Mô hình hóa các gói công việc, sản phẩm đầu ra và các sự kiện triển khai bằng ArchiMate’sLớp Triển khai và Di dời.
Ví dụ:
- Các gói công việc: Xác định các gói công việc như Tích hợp Hệ thống, Di dời Dữ liệu và Đào tạo Người dùng.
- Các sản phẩm đầu ra: Tài liệu các sản phẩm đầu ra như Tài liệu Hệ thống, Kế hoạch Kiểm thử và Sách hướng dẫn Người dùng.
- Các sự kiện Triển khai: Xác định các sự kiện như Triển khai Hệ thống, Kiểm thử Chấp nhận Người dùng và Khởi động hoạt động.
Lập kế hoạch Di dời (Giai đoạn F)
Trực quan hóa các bản đồ hành trình, các plateau (trạng thái kiến trúc) và thứ tự thực hiện các dự án.
Ví dụ:
- Bản đồ hành trình: Tạo bản đồ hành trình nêu rõ tiến độ triển khai các thành phần kiến trúc khác nhau.
- Plateau: Xác định các plateau đại diện cho các trạng thái khác nhau của kiến trúc, chẳng hạn như Trạng thái Hiện tại, Trạng thái Chuyển tiếp và Trạng thái Tương lai.
- Thứ tự thực hiện dự án: Xác định trình tự các dự án và sáng kiến cần thiết để đạt được kiến trúc mong muốn.
Quản trị Triển khai (Giai đoạn G) và Quản lý Thay đổi Kiến trúc (Giai đoạn H)
Quản lý các thay đổi và các khía cạnh quản trị bằng các yếu tố động lực và các khái niệm triển khai bao quát tất cả các lớp.
Ví dụ:
- Quản lý thay đổi: Tài liệu các yêu cầu thay đổi, quy trình phê duyệt và kế hoạch triển khai.
- Quản trị: Xác định cấu trúc quản trị, vai trò và trách nhiệm trong việc quản lý kiến trúc.
- Giám sát và Báo cáo: Thiết lập các cơ chế giám sát hiệu suất kiến trúc và báo cáo các chỉ số quan trọng.
Việc ánh xạ này đảm bảo rằng các mô hình ArchiMate đóng vai trò như các tài liệu trực quan được nhúng trong các sản phẩm đầu ra của TOGAF ADM, nâng cao độ rõ ràng và sự hiểu biết của các bên liên quan.
Nâng cao Giao tiếp và Hợp tác
Ký hiệu chuẩn hóa của ArchiMate cung cấp một ngôn ngữ chung cho các kiến trúc sư và các bên liên quan trong các lĩnh vực kinh doanh, ứng dụng và công nghệ. Ngôn ngữ trực quan chung này xóa bỏ khoảng cách giữa các quan điểm kỹ thuật và kinh doanh, thúc đẩy giao tiếp tốt hơn, ra quyết định hiệu quả hơn và đảm bảo sự nhất quán với các mục tiêu kinh doanh trong suốt quá trình ADM.
Ví dụ:
- Giao tiếp với các bên liên quan: Sử dụng sơ đồ ArchiMate để truyền đạt các khái niệm kiến trúc phức tạp đến các bên liên quan không chuyên về kỹ thuật.
- Hợp tác xuyên lĩnh vực: Thúc đẩy sự hợp tác giữa các đội ngũ kinh doanh, ứng dụng và công nghệ bằng cách cung cấp một ngôn ngữ hình ảnh chung.
- Quyết định: Hỗ trợ quá trình ra quyết định bằng cách cung cấp các biểu diễn hình ảnh rõ ràng về các thành phần kiến trúc và mối quan hệ giữa chúng.
Hỗ trợ công cụ và tích hợp quy trình
Một số công cụ kiến trúc doanh nghiệp (ví dụ: Sparx Enterprise Architect, Visual Paradigm) hỗ trợ việc sử dụng kết hợp TOGAF ADM và ArchiMate. Các công cụ này cung cấp các mẫu, quy trình hướng dẫn và môi trường mô hình tích hợp, giúp đồng bộ các quan điểm ArchiMate với các giai đoạn ADM, cho phép các kiến trúc sư phát triển hệ thống tài sản và mô hình kiến trúc một cách có hệ thống trong khuôn khổ ADM.
Ví dụ:
- Mẫu: Sử dụng các mẫu đã được định sẵn để tạo các mô hình ArchiMate phù hợp với các giai đoạn TOGAF ADM.
- Quy trình hướng dẫn: Tuân theo các quy trình hướng dẫn giúp đồng bộ các quan điểm ArchiMate với các giai đoạn ADM, đảm bảo tính nhất quán và đầy đủ.
- Môi trường mô hình tích hợp: Tận dụng các môi trường mô hình tích hợp hỗ trợ cả TOGAF ADM và ArchiMate, cho phép phát triển tài sản kiến trúc một cách liền mạch.
Hỗ trợ phát triển linh hoạt và lặp lại
Bằng cách tích hợp mô hình hóa hình ảnh của ArchiMate với chu kỳ ADM lặp lại, các tổ chức có thể áp dụng phương pháp linh hoạt trong kiến trúc doanh nghiệp. Các mô hình hình ảnh có thể được cải tiến và cập nhật liên tục khi kiến trúc phát triển, hỗ trợ nhu cầu kinh doanh linh hoạt và các sáng kiến chuyển đổi số.
Ví dụ:
- Phát triển linh hoạt: Sử dụng các mô hình ArchiMate để hỗ trợ quy trình phát triển linh hoạt, cho phép cải tiến và lặp lại liên tục.
- Nhu cầu kinh doanh linh hoạt: Thích ứng các mô hình kiến trúc với nhu cầu kinh doanh thay đổi, đảm bảo sự phù hợp với các mục tiêu chiến lược.
- Chuyển đổi số: Hỗ trợ các sáng kiến chuyển đổi số bằng cách cung cấp các biểu diễn hình ảnh rõ ràng về các thành phần kiến trúc và mối quan hệ giữa chúng.
Tóm tắt
- ArchiMate cung cấp một ngôn ngữ mô hình hóa hình ảnh chính thức, được liên kết trực tiếp với các giai đoạn và tài sản của TOGAF ADM.
- Sự tích hợp này nâng cao quy trình ADM bằng cách cho phép biểu diễn rõ ràng, nhất quán các thành phần kiến trúc trên các lĩnh vực kinh doanh, ứng dụng và công nghệ.
- Các mô hình ArchiMate trở thành các sản phẩm chính trong ADM, cải thiện sự tham gia và giao tiếp với các bên liên quan.
- Được hỗ trợ bởi các công cụ kiến trúc doanh nghiệp, cách tiếp cận kết hợp này giúp đơn giản hóa quá trình phát triển kiến trúc, quản trị và quản lý thay đổi.
- Việc tích hợp này được công nhận rộng rãi là một thực hành tốt nhất cho việc phát triển kiến trúc doanh nghiệp hiệu quả và lập kế hoạch chuyển đổi số.
Về bản chất, ArchiMate đóng vai trò là ngôn ngữ trực quan giúp hiện thực hóa phương pháp có cấu trúc của TOGAF ADM, làm cho việc phát triển kiến trúc doanh nghiệp trở nên dễ tiếp cận, dễ truyền đạt và dễ quản lý hơn.
Tham khảo
- Visual Paradigm – ArchiMate: Khung tổng thể cho kiến trúc doanh nghiệp
- Visual Paradigm – Nâng cao TOGAF ADM bằng ArchiMate: Một phương pháp mô hình hóa trực quan linh hoạt
- Visual Paradigm – TOGAF so với ArchiMate: Họ có thể hoạt động cùng nhau được không?
- Visual Paradigm – Sử dụng ArchiMate cùng với TOGAF ADM
- Visual Paradigm – Hiểu rõ mục đích của ArchiMate: Hướng dẫn cho các kiến trúc sư doanh nghiệp
- Visual Paradigm – Sử dụng công cụ ArchiMate cùng với TOGAF ADM
- Visual Paradigm – Hiểu rõ sự khác biệt giữa ArchiMate và TOGAF: Hướng dẫn cho các kiến trúc sư doanh nghiệp
- Visual Paradigm – Tích hợp liền mạch ArchiMate vào Phương pháp phát triển kiến trúc của TOGAF
- Visual Paradigm – TOGAF ADM và ArchiMate trong Công cụ Hướng dẫn Quy trình của Visual Paradigm
- Visual Paradigm – Tích hợp ArchiMate với TOGAF: Nâng cao mô hình hóa kiến trúc doanh nghiệp
Các tài nguyên này cung cấp các hướng dẫn và bài học chi tiết về cách sử dụng công cụ ArchiMate trong Visual Paradigm, bao gồm việc tích hợp với TOGAF ADM.